Tivo faulty?

Wondering if someone could help.

Was sat watching a film 20 mins ago and noticed the tivo box lights on the far right going bonkers all lighting up then going off watched it do this a few times. So switched to tv and noticed the tivo was saying starting up on screen and was stuck like this for 15 mins. So i reset the box and all i get is the same thing with 1 red light and 1 blue light on the far side.

I then googled the answer and it suggested something to do with hdmi...either way i reset again even changing hdmi leads and turning the box off for 10 mins...i did get the box to boot up once and it said downloading channels then just went black.


I have reset again since and had the 3 green lights on the far side the one in the middle turn red for about 10 mins then went green and sometimes i get 2 red and a blue on the right side hit atm it's 3 green far left with 1 red 1 blue right side and can't get past the starting up screen.

Does it look like my tivo has gone bust?
